Gov. Robert L. Ehrlich Jr. is scheduled to announce today a commitment of $20 million for stem cell research and $12 million to build a new center for regenerative research on Baltimore's west side, a spokesman said yesterday.
The move, which comes as Democratic lawmakers mount their own push for $125 million in state stem cell research funding over five years, marks Ehrlich's first concrete backing of the controversial scientific research opposed by President Bush and more conservative members of the Republican Party.
